Accident Summary Nr: 170899256 - Employee injured in fall when jack stands give way

Abstract: Employee #1 was cleaning up hydraulic fluid after repairing a manbasket on a boom lift truck. He was standing on a large toolbox on the truck, approximately 4 ft from the ground. The rear wheels of the boom truck had been placed on jack stands so the tires could be changed, and the truck was parked sideways on a hill that had a slope of approximately 6 degrees. The jack stands on the downhill side gave way, and the boom truck shifted. Employee #1 was thrown, face first, to the ground, fracturing his cheekbone. He was transported by paramedics to Cedar Sinai Hospital.
